fn clamped_mul(a: i32, b: i32) -> i32 {
|
||||
match a.checked_mul(b) {
|
||||
Some(val) => val,
|
||||
None => {
|
||||
if (a < 0) ^ (b < 0) {
|
||||
min_int_value()
|
||||
} else {
|
||||
max_int_value() as i32
|
||||
}
|
||||
}
|
||||
}
|
||||
}

impl Add for Point {
|
||||
type Output = Point;
|
||||
|
||||
fn add(self, rhs: Point) -> Point {
|
||||
self.offset(rhs.x(), rhs.y())
|
||||
}
|
||||
}
|
||||
|
||||
impl Neg for Point {
|
||||
type Output = Point;
|
||||
|
||||
fn neg(self) -> Point {
|
||||
Point::new(-self.x(), -self.y())
|
||||
}
|
||||
}
|
||||
|
||||
impl Sub for Point {
|
||||
type Output = Point;
|
||||
|
||||
fn sub(self, rhs: Point) -> Point {
|
||||
self.offset(-rhs.x(), -rhs.y())
|
||||
}
|
||||
}
|
||||
|
||||
impl Mul<i32> for Point {
|
||||
type Output = Point;
|
||||
|
||||
fn mul(self, rhs: i32) -> Point {
|
||||
self.scale(rhs)
|
||||
}
|
||||
}
|
||||
|
||||
impl Div<i32> for Point {
|
||||
type Output = Point;
|
||||
|
||||
fn div(self, rhs: i32) -> Point {
|
||||
Point::new(self.x() / rhs, self.y() / rhs)
|
||||
}
|
||||
}
